Output 5861a32f6445bbb5b03beda4f128979c4965d71387957198802824132656b504:0

value
21591
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e7c8dff9d993f05bb24ebe1f87a141ddf13e898a OP_EQUALVERIFY OP_CHECKSIG
address
1N8ZjM4uo1TrWdwtayfUYoJE2TXR8qH4zV
transaction
5861a32f6445bbb5b03beda4f128979c4965d71387957198802824132656b504
spent
true